  1. PC-to-Laptop Projection Error


    I'm attempting to extend my PC screen to my laptop display using the Miracast feature, but I'm running into an issue. Seemingly at random, I will be able to successfully project my screen to the laptop without issue, but most of the time, my laptop display gets all "smeared" for lack of a better term see attached photo. I've updated my drivers, done restarts, adjusted display settings, etc. but nothing really seems to work and it only seems to work "when it feels like it". If anyone has any advice, I would greatly appreciate it!

    We understand your concern as you are unable to cast your android device to Windows 10 PC. In order to get clarity and to assist you accordingly, please reply with the answers to the questions below.



    • What is the make and model of the PC?
    • What is the Android version installed on the device?


    Meanwhile, we would suggest you to perform these steps and check if you are able to cast the device.



    1. Press Windows + I key to open
      Settings
      .
    2. Click on System and then click Projecting to this PC.
    3. Under Some Windows and Android devices can project to this PC when you say it’s OK select the drop down to
      Available everywhere.
    4. Now under Ask to project to this PC select First time only.
    5. Under Require PIN for pairing select Never.
    6. Now under This PC can be discovered for projection only when it’s plugged into a power source toggle the switch to On/Off.
    Once you set these settings follow the steps below.



    1. Press Windows + S key together and type
      Connect.
    2. Now open Settings on your Phone and click on
      Connected devices.
    3. Then select Cast and choose the PC
      name
